# Download a Site Collector Image

Follow these steps to download a site collector image once you have [created a site collector in Epiphany](/technical-documentation/site-collectors/site-collector-guide/create-a-site-collector-in-epiphany.md).&#x20;

* On the **Site Collectors** panel, in the card for the site collector, select the **Actions** button.

![](/files/VLglbJ3jwje48TUrTjML)

* Select **Download Image**.&#x20;

![](/files/awrsoBrr4ZiU0S6l4BN7)

* The message shown below displays. Select **Download Image**.\
  \
  ![](/files/mvAPCTb2fUnq7ftzaxlE)

The Site Collector image is approximately 2.6 GB. You should expect about a 20-minute download time over average business class connections. You will need to uncompress the site collector for loading into the VMWare or Hyper-V cluster.

{% hint style="info" %}
**Note**: If you need a Hyper-V site collector, you will have to speak with your account manager to be provided with the image via email.
{% endhint %}
